As in other years, the Locminé Tourist Office asked “Kermaria” to take part in this day so that people could discover or re-discover the Mother-house.
Several sisters participated in the welcome of visitors : small groups or individuals, sisters families, about 45 people in total …
Before visiting the site, everyone appreciated the viewing of a video tracing the history of the Congregation.
Afterwards each group set off to discover the site with a guide: chapel, oratories, garden, buildings, cemetery … All of the visitors stressed the beauty of the site.
The new cemetery with its catacombs, had numerous visitors, many out of curiosity. Several people knew it from the outside as a place of contemplation. Having participated at the funeral of a sister, a friend, they wanted to see and stop in front of the vault. They were very impressed!
The visitors asked diverse questions : the number of residents in St Joseph, or in the high dependency unit for the elderly, what the buildings were used for and their upkeep, questions on how the building work was financed … It was an opportunity to talk about how we put our money in common as well as the sharing that we live, both of which are very meaningful today.
Heritage Day, one more way of opening up Kermaria!
